Burley's Italy Trip - Ipswich Town News
TWTD has been told that Italy was once again George Burley's destination when he travelled to Europe last week. In pre-season the Town boss went to Italy to secure the signing of Matteo Sereni and it seems he is again looking in that direction.
The Town boss watched Sereni's old side Sampdoria on Thursday as they drew 2-2 at Torino in the Coppa Italia. We don't know who his target was, but whoever it was Burley didn't seem overly impressed. Upon his return he merely said: "There's nothing to report."
